how to measure the output of RTD given the general formula of rtd.
Answer Posted / manan2347
RTD's output is resistance.
As we know RTD means resistance temperature detector, so we measure resistance across the terminal of RTD by multimeter.
Now assume measured resistance is "X" and RTD we are using is PT100 then,
T(temp)=(X-100)/(0.386)
*PT100 RTD shows 100 ohm at 0°c
